Evolutionary Social Poisson Factorizationfor Temporal Recommendation

2021 
Preference-based recommendation systems analyze user-item interactions to reveal latent factors that explain our latent preferences for items and form personalized recommendations based on the behavior of others with similar tastes. Most of the works in the recommendation systems literature have been developed under the assumption that user preference is a static pattern, although user preferences and item attributes may be changed through time. To achieve this goal, we develop an Evolutionary Social Poisson Factorization (EPF $$\_$$ Social) model, a new Bayesian factorization model that can effectively model the smoothly drifting latent factors using Conjugate Gamma–Markov chains. Otherwise, EPF $$\_$$ Social can obtain the impact of friends on social network for user’ latent preferences. We studied our models with two large real-world datasets, and demonstrated that our model gives better predictive performance than state-of-the-art static factorization models.
